February 13, 2026
SUBJECT:
COOPER NUCLEAR STATION - CYBER SECURITY INSPECTION REPORT 05000298/2025401
Dear Khalil Dia:
On September 19, 2025, the U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) completed an inspection at Cooper Nuclear Station. On September 24, 2025, the NRC inspectors discussed the results of this inspection with Bill Chapin, GMPO, General Manager of Plant Operations and other members of your staff. The results of this inspection are documented in the enclosed report.
Due to the temporary cessation of government operations, which commenced on October 1, 2025, the NRC began operating under its Office of Management and Budget approved plan for operations during a lapse in appropriations. Consistent with that plan, the NRC operated at reduced staffing levels throughout the duration of the shutdown. However, the NRC continued to perform critical health and safety functions and make progress on other high priority activities associated with the ADVANCE Act and Executive Order 14300. On November 13, 2025, following the passage of a continuing resolution, the NRC resumed normal operations. However, due to the 43-day lapse in normal operations, the Office of Nuclear Reactor Regulation granted the Regional Offices an extension on the issuance of inspection reports that could not be issued within 45 days after the end of the inspection because of the shutdown.
Three findings of very low security significance (Green) are documented in this report. Three of these findings involved violations of NRC requirements. We are treating these violations as non-cited violations (NCVs) consistent with Section 2.3.2 of the Enforcement Policy.
